The design brief challenged us to create a chair entirely out of corrugate paper. Elevation of cardboard to a higher material was my primary goal in this project. The chair combines comfort with a duribility that most would not credit to a piece made entirely of cardboard.
It is a two part assembly, and when seperated the outside wrap can be used as a mat and the stool transformed into a table. The wrap also acts as a backrest when connected to the stool.
